I am in a similar boat, don't want to waste money on shovel ware that will end up picking dust. Need to find some games with decent replay value.

I am willing to factor in around $100 to $200 on vidya depending on whether I pay for customs or not otherwise I'll have to be stingier.

I don't think I'd get much replay value out of budget cuts, its the same levels over and over. The game is fairly short for what it is worth as well. It is a pretty cool concept but it looks more like a tech demo than a full game.

The arcade shooters like a10VR and space pirate trainer look boring as fuck on video but apparently a lot of people have been digging it in VR. They Look like casual games that would have decent replay value.

The best on that list for me would probably be skyworlds, Quar, and Vanishing Realms.

Quar doesn't seem like it would be highly replayable unless there is multiplayer and skirmishing.

Skyworlds seems like your typical 4X which can have decent replay value.

And Vanishing Realms looks the most promising, it gives me a gothic 1 vibe for some reason.

5089 looks bland as fuck, but it seems to have reasonable depth and mechanics for what it is worth.

I am excited about spell fighter, it is a freebie tech demo and fairly short but looks fun as fuck to fool around with. I am curious to see if thumbstick locomotion is as bad as many people have been claiming it to be.

I'd hate to be limited to teleportation, or cockpits for locomotion. There are a few other techniques but they also detract from the experience. Best one so far is redirected walking though you'd need a large enough space and the application to know where you are headed prior to altering your trajectory.
